Praised for her ‘lively, clear-textured and urbane’ Bach performances and her ‘impressive clarity of purpose and a full grasp of the music’s spirit’, New York-based pianist, arranger and teacher Eleonor Bindman received a BA in music from NYU and completed her MA in piano pedagogy at SUNY under the guidance of Vladimir Feltsman. She has performed at Carnegie Hall and with such orchestras like the Moscow Radio and Television Symphony Orchestra. In the past few years, she has been focusing on the music of J.S. Bach, including her Brandenburg Duets, a new arrangement of the six Brandenburg Concertos for piano four-hands. The Orchestral Suites, also for piano four-hands, are forthcoming.
